Sadr in Ha
Captured over 2 nights a day before and a day after the full moom. I wanted to test out the mosaic feature in the latest V2 update to the ASIair pro. A simple and easy feature to use.
select you target of choice, set 2x2 / 3x3 ect for framing of the mosaic, export as a plan. Set plan with the filter, number of images and duration. Done. Result is 24 x 5 minute Ha exposures in a 2 x 2 pane mosaic with a 25% overlap. Processed with pixinsight, calibrated and Histogram transormation stretch and EZ de noise.
2 verions one with and one without stars.
